The travel advice summary below is provided by the Foreign and Commonwealth Office in the UK. 'We' refers to the Foreign and Commonwealth Office. For their full travel advice, visit www.gov.uk/foreign-travel-advice.
There is a low threat from terrorism.
You must have the original V5 C (Vehicle Registration Document) if you are driving into Estonia.
Over 35,000 British tourists visit Estonia every year. Most visits are trouble-free.
Take sensible precautions against petty crime.
If you need to contact the emergency services call 112.
